SubjectRe: [PATCH AUTOSEL 4.18 043/131] ASoC: soc-pcm: Use delay set in component pointer function
On Fri, Sep 07, 2018 at 12:46:21PM +0530, Agrawal, Akshu wrote:

> But more likely I think the delay was just getting left out and there
> wouldn't have been a compensation in userspace.

Yes, I don't think most users are going to notice this either way - the
overwhelming majority of them won't have noticed a problem and won't
notice the fix going in. It's then a question of if the people who saw
the issue and cared did the userspace compenstation or not, my concern
is that more will have done than won't given that it's a fairly common
thing to have control for given that you also often get delays added in
things like surround sound systems which aren't visible to the playback
device.
